  • Mumtaz Mackan, the cherished wife of Mughal Emperor Shah Jahan, died giving birth to their 14th child in 1631, igniting a powerful story of love, loss, and devotion. Her burial in the Taj Mahal—India’s most iconic monument—has long symbolized eternal devotion, but modern curiosity goes deeper. What makes the tale timeless is not just its romance, but the quiet dignity behind its sorrow, reflecting human vulnerability woven into cultural memory.
